ZigBEE click mikroBUS™
The Click accessory modules plug into the MikroBUS sockets in MikroElektronika microcontroller development boards. BEE click features a 2.4GHz IEEE 802.15.4 radio transceiver for ZigBee and MiWi protocols.
Click mikroBUS™ Wireless Communication Boards
MikroElektronika has designed a range of boards to add new functions and enhance the development of your applications using the mikroBUS™ pinout standard socket. All in one click!
Click™ boards can add a range of sensing, Bluetooth, Wi-Fi, extra memory, UART communications, audio and much more functionality to your designs. Some boards also act as extensions for development platforms such as the Beaglebone, Arduino Uno and Raspberry Pi.
